DCMk.Capture_On_Rising_Edge *RCAk 1 Capture into Capture_Value on
rising edge
DCMk.Capcom_Opposite *OCAk 1 Capture into Capcom_Value on
opposite edge defined by RCAk
DCMk.Clear_On_Rising_Edge *RZEk 1 Clear Timer on rising edge
DCMk.Clear_On_Falling_Edge *FZEk 1 Clear Timer on falling edge
DCMk.Clock_On_Rising_Edge *RCKk 1 Generate a single clock pulse on
rising edge
DCMk.Clock_On_Falling_Edge *FCKk 1 Generate a single clock pulse on
falling edge
DCMk.Clock_Request *QCKk 1 Generate a single clock pulse
immediately
DCMk.Request_Enable_Rising *RREk 1 Enable request on rising edge
DCMk.Request_Enable_Falling *FREk 1 Enable request on falling edge
DCMk.Request_Enable_Compare *CREk 1 Request enable on compare
DCMk.Timer *TIMk 24 Timer value
